“I wonder what happened to Rosita?” For more than 55 years, Jose has uttered that plaintive lament in Disneyland’s Enchanted Tiki Room. And now that the Tropical Hideaway restaurant in Adventureland has opened, we know the answer.

Not content to be “one of the girls”, Rosita struck out on her own, and landed (get it?) a gig at Disneyland’s Tropical Hideaway. She entertains diners with her singing and jokes — and she has a “perch-ant” for one-liners.
